WebA tax code is simply a series of numbers and letters, for example 1257L, S1257L, C1257L, BR, and K497. If you're a full or part-time employee, or receive a private pension, these hieroglyphics are used by your employer(s) or pension providers to calculate the amount of tax that should be deducted from your wages or pension before it's paid into your bank … harvard blockchain conference
